Specimen notes
Public Note:
the cheilo and cap ornamentation appear identical to M. lividorubra, including brown edge in some material. - Perhaps cap diverticulae longer. Pleurocystidia and caulocystidia not present, so Seggedin's key will not work. I'd say M. podocarpi and lividorubra are certainly synonyms. M. austroavenacea does have a very similar description but I believe it safest to call all of these P. lividorubra .4-spored. length=6.2–7.6µm (µ=6.8, σ=0.40), width=3.4–4.6µm (µ=4.0, σ=0.28), Q=1.5–1.9µm (µ=1.71, σ=0.10), n=23. Not rubromarginatae sensu northern hemisphere and all Prunulus. Segedin's placement of her species in rubromargintae in error.
J.A. Cooper, Aug. 2014
